PHPcms select in:高效实现多条件查询的利器

“PHPcms select in:高效实现多条件查询的利器”一文介绍了PHPcms中select in语句的使用方法及其在多条件查询中的高效性。通过使用select in语句,用户可以同时查询多个条件,避免了繁琐的多次查询操

“PHPcms select in:高效实现多条件查询的利器”一文介绍了PHPcms中select in语句的使用方法及其在多条件查询中的高效性。通过使用select in语句,用户可以同时查询多个条件,避免了繁琐的多次查询操作,大大提高了查询效率。文章详细介绍了select in语句的语法和使用步骤,并给出了实际案例进行演示。无论是在小型网站还是大型项目中,select in语句都能帮助开发者简化代码,提升查询速度,使得数据查询更加高效。无论是初学者还是有一定经验的开发者,都可以通过本文快速掌握select in语句的使用技巧,提升自己的开发效率。

1、PHPcms select in:高效实现多条件查询的利器

PHPcms select in:高效实现多条件查询的利器

PHPcms select in:高效实现多条件查询的利器

在如今互联网时代,网站的发展离不开高效的数据查询和处理。而在网站开发中,PHP作为一种广泛应用的编程语言,其强大的功能和灵活性备受开发者的青睐。PHPcms作为一款基于PHP开发的内容管理系统,不仅提供了丰富的功能模块,还具备高效实现多条件查询的利器——select in。

select in是一种常用的查询语句,它可以在一次查询中同时匹配多个条件,从而提高查询效率和性能。在PHPcms中,我们可以通过select in语句轻松实现多条件查询,无需编写冗长的代码。

我们需要了解select in语句的基本语法。它的基本形式为:SELECT * FROM table_name WHERE column_name IN (value1, value2, value3, ...);

在PHPcms中,我们可以通过以下示例来更好地理解select in的用法。假设我们有一个名为"users"的数据表,其中包含了用户的信息,包括姓名、年龄、性别等字段。我们希望查询年龄在20岁至30岁之间的所有用户,可以使用以下代码:

```php

$age_range = array(20, 21, 22, 23, 24, 25, 26, 27, 28, 29, 30);

$users = $db->select('users', '*', 'age IN (' . implode(',', $age_range) . ')');

```

通过将年龄范围转换为一个数组,然后使用implode函数将数组元素连接为一个字符串,我们可以轻松地将多个条件传递给select in语句。这样,我们就可以在一次查询中获取到满足条件的用户数据。

使用select in语句不仅可以提高查询效率,还可以简化代码的编写。在传统的查询方式中,我们可能需要使用多个条件语句或者使用OR运算符来实现多条件查询。而使用select in语句,我们只需一行代码就能实现同样的功能,大大简化了开发过程。

除了基本的select in语句,PHPcms还提供了更多灵活的查询方式。例如,我们可以使用select in语句结合其他条件语句,实现更复杂的查询需求。PHPcms还提供了丰富的查询函数和方法,方便开发者根据具体需求进行灵活的查询操作。

PHPcms的select in功能是一种高效实现多条件查询的利器。它不仅提高了查询效率和性能,还简化了代码的编写。无论是开发大型网站还是小型应用,使用PHPcms的select in功能都能帮助开发者更高效地处理数据查询和处理,提升用户体验,实现网站的快速发展。

2、select多个条件查询

select多个条件查询

select多个条件查询

在数据库中,我们经常需要根据多个条件来查询数据。这时候,我们可以使用select语句来实现多个条件的查询。

在SQL中,我们可以使用where子句来指定查询的条件。where子句可以使用多个条件,通过逻辑运算符(如AND、OR)来连接这些条件。

例如,假设我们有一个名为"students"的表,其中包含了学生的姓名、年龄和性别等信息。现在我们想要查询年龄大于18岁且性别为女性的学生。我们可以使用以下的SQL语句来实现:

```

SELECT * FROM students WHERE age > 18 AND gender = 'female';

```

在这个例子中,我们使用了两个条件:age > 18和gender = 'female'。通过使用AND运算符,我们将这两个条件连接在一起,表示只查询满足这两个条件的学生信息。

除了使用AND运算符,我们还可以使用OR运算符来连接多个条件。例如,我们想要查询年龄小于18岁或性别为男性的学生,可以使用以下的SQL语句:

```

SELECT * FROM students WHERE age < 18 OR gender = 'male';

```

在这个例子中,我们使用了两个条件:age < 18和gender = 'male'。通过使用OR运算符,我们将这两个条件连接在一起,表示查询满足其中一个条件的学生信息。

除了使用逻辑运算符,我们还可以使用其他的操作符来进行条件查询。例如,我们可以使用LIKE操作符来进行模糊查询。假设我们想要查询姓氏以"张"开头的学生,可以使用以下的SQL语句:

```

SELECT * FROM students WHERE name LIKE '张%';

```

在这个例子中,我们使用了条件name LIKE '张%'。这个条件表示查询姓氏以"张"开头的学生信息。%符号表示任意字符的占位符,所以这个条件可以匹配任意以"张"开头的姓氏。

除了使用一个where子句来指定多个条件,我们还可以使用括号来明确条件之间的优先级。例如,我们想要查询年龄大于18岁且性别为女性,或者年龄小于18岁且性别为男性的学生,可以使用以下的SQL语句:

```

SELECT * FROM students WHERE (age > 18 AND gender = 'female') OR (age < 18 AND gender = 'male');

```

在这个例子中,我们使用了括号来明确条件之间的优先级。括号内的条件会先进行计算,然后再根据逻辑运算符进行连接。

通过使用select语句和where子句,我们可以方便地进行多个条件的查询。无论是使用逻辑运算符还是其他操作符,我们都可以根据实际需求来灵活地组合条件,以获取我们想要的数据。这样,我们可以更加高效地利用数据库中的数据,为我们的工作和决策提供支持。

3、select条件查询

select条件查询

select条件查询是数据库中常用的一种查询方式,它可以根据特定的条件从数据库中检索所需的数据。在数据库管理系统中,select语句是最常用的命令之一,它可以帮助我们快速准确地获取所需的数据。

在进行select条件查询时,我们需要使用where子句来指定查询的条件。where子句可以根据列的值来过滤数据,只返回满足条件的记录。例如,我们可以使用where子句来查询年龄大于18岁的用户信息:

```

SELECT * FROM users WHERE age > 18;

```

这条语句将返回数据库中所有年龄大于18岁的用户的信息。在这个例子中,*表示返回所有的列,users表示要查询的表名,age > 18表示查询条件。

除了基本的比较操作符(如大于、小于、等于),我们还可以使用逻辑操作符(如AND、OR)来组合多个查询条件。例如,我们可以查询年龄大于18岁且性别为女性的用户信息:

```

SELECT * FROM users WHERE age > 18 AND gender = 'female';

```

在这个例子中,AND操作符用于同时满足两个条件,gender = 'female'表示性别为女性。

除了使用比较操作符和逻辑操作符,我们还可以使用通配符来进行模糊查询。通配符可以代替一个或多个字符,帮助我们查找符合特定模式的数据。例如,我们可以查询所有姓张的用户信息:

```

SELECT * FROM users WHERE name LIKE '张%';

```

在这个例子中,%表示匹配任意字符,'张%'表示以张开头的姓名。

除了where子句,我们还可以使用order by子句来对查询结果进行排序。order by子句可以根据指定的列对结果进行升序或降序排序。例如,我们可以按照年龄从小到大对用户信息进行排序:

```

SELECT * FROM users ORDER BY age ASC;

```

在这个例子中,ASC表示升序排序,DESC表示降序排序。

select条件查询是数据库中非常重要的操作之一,它可以帮助我们根据特定的条件获取所需的数据。通过灵活运用where子句、逻辑操作符、通配符和order by子句,我们可以更加准确地查询和排序数据,提高数据库的查询效率。我们也需要注意在查询时避免使用过于复杂的条件,以免影响查询性能。

我们了解到PHPcms select in是一个高效实现多条件查询的利器。它使用了select in语句来实现多条件查询,大大提高了查询的效率。PHPcms select in还可以灵活地处理不同类型的条件,包括数字、字符串、日期等。它不仅可以简化我们的查询语句,还可以减少数据库的负载,提升系统的性能。通过学习和掌握PHPcms select in的使用方法,我们可以更加高效地进行多条件查询,提升我们的工作效率。PHPcms select in是一个非常实用的工具,对于需要进行多条件查询的开发者来说,是一个不可或缺的利器。

相关文章